引言

HTML5,作为现代网页开发的核心技术,为前端工程师提供了丰富的功能和强大的工具。随着互联网技术的飞速发展,掌握HTML5已经成为前端开发者的必备技能。本文将为您介绍一些免费HTML5在线课堂,帮助您轻松入门,解锁在线编程新篇章。

HTML5简介

HTML5是HTML的第五个版本,它不仅继承了前几个版本的特点,还引入了许多新的特性和API,使得网页开发更加高效和强大。HTML5支持视频、音频、绘图、离线存储等功能,极大地丰富了网页的表现力和交互性。

免费HTML5在线课堂推荐

1. W3Schools

W3Schools是一个广受欢迎的在线编程教程网站,提供了丰富的HTML5教程。它涵盖了HTML5的基础知识、常用标签、CSS样式、JavaScript脚本等内容。以下是一些重点课程:

  • HTML5基础教程:介绍HTML5的基本语法、标签和属性。
  • HTML5多媒体教程:讲解如何在网页中嵌入视频、音频和动画。
  • HTML5 Canvas教程:教授如何使用Canvas API进行图形绘制。

2. MDN Web Docs

MDN Web Docs(Mozilla Developer Network)是由Mozilla基金会维护的一个开发者文档网站,提供了详尽的HTML5文档和教程。以下是MDN中的一些HTML5相关资源:

  • HTML5参考:详细介绍了HTML5的各个元素和属性。
  • HTML5 API教程:教授如何使用HTML5的新特性,如Geolocation、Web Storage等。
  • HTML5兼容性表格:展示了不同浏览器对HTML5特性的支持情况。

3. Codecademy

Codecademy是一个互动式编程学习平台,提供了免费的HTML5课程。该课程通过一系列的练习和项目,帮助学员掌握HTML5的核心知识。以下是课程大纲:

  • HTML5基础:学习HTML5的基本语法和常用标签。
  • HTML5多媒体:学习如何在网页中嵌入视频和音频。
  • HTML5 Canvas:学习使用Canvas API进行图形绘制。

4. Udemy

Udemy是一个提供大量在线课程的平台,其中不乏高质量的HTML5教程。以下是一些推荐的HTML5课程:

  • HTML5 & CSS3 Complete Course:从零开始,学习HTML5和CSS3的前端开发。
  • HTML5 Game Development:学习使用HTML5和JavaScript开发网页游戏。
  • Responsive Web Design with HTML5 and CSS3:学习如何创建响应式网页,适应不同设备。

学习建议

  1. 循序渐进:建议从HTML5的基础知识开始学习,逐步深入到高级特性。
  2. 动手实践:通过实际操作来巩固所学知识,尝试自己编写简单的网页。
  3. 交流分享:加入HTML5开发者社区,与其他学习者交流心得,共同进步。

结语

掌握HTML5核心技术,将为您的前端开发之路开启无限可能。通过本文推荐的免费HTML5在线课堂,相信您能够快速入门,开启自己的前端之旅。祝您学习愉快!